Tech Solutions Related To UN SDG 15: Life on Land
UN Sustainable Development Goal 15: Life on Land, aims to protect, restore and promote sustainable use of terrestrial ecosystems, sustainably manage forests, combat desertification, halt and reverse land degradation, and halt biodiversity loss. Ellipsis Earth can remotely identify, map and track plastic waste by harnessing the power of machine learning and aerial imagery. We partner with governments, corporations, academia and non-profits to produce engaging and thought-provoking media content for environmental education, based on our tech data, creating an ecosystem for environmental change.
eBird began with a simple idea—that every birdwatcher has unique knowledge and experience. Our goal is to gather this information in the form of checklists of birds, archive it, and freely share it to power new data-driven approaches to science, conservation and education. At the same time, we develop tools that make birding more rewarding.
